Denmark beats Sweden for the first time ever

For the first time in 22 attempts Denmark managed to beat Sweden tonight in Malmö. Denmark only had 8 shots on goal but managed to score 3 goals to beat Sweden 3-2.

Mathias From, Nicklas Jensen and Nicolai Meyer scored the Danish goals. Sebastian Dahm in the net made 32 saves.

Hungary and Denmark up, Sweden and France down

Hungary and Denmark finished first and second of the World Women's Championship Division IA to promote to the top division. Sweden and France are relegated from the highest level of international women's hockey.

Denmark names new coach

The Danish Ice Hockey Association has named Janne Karlsson, 54, as head coach of the men's national team. He replaces countryman Per Bäckman, who steps down after five years.
